Abstract

A viscosity testing method of a soybean-based aldehyde-free timber adhesive is disclosed. The method includes: lowering an adhesive-dipping part to the liquid surface of the soybean-based aldehyde-free timber adhesive in a container, dipping the adhesive, lifting the adhesive-dipping part up until the adhesive-dipping part is fully separated from the liquid surface of the adhesive, taking the adhesive-dipping part down, weighing the total weight of the adhesive-dipping part dipped with the adhesive, subtracting the net weight of the adhesive-dipping part before adhesive dipping to obtain the total weight of the dipped adhesive, and calculating the average adhesive dipping amount per area that is A=(m<2>-m<1>) / s=(m<2>-m<1>) / [(a<1>+a<2>+ ...+a<n>)h] as the viscosity index representing the soybean-based aldehyde-free timber adhesive according to the total weight of the dipped adhesive and the effective adhesive dipping area, wherein the A is the average adhesive dipping amount per area, the m<1> is the initial net weight of the adhesive-dipping part before dipping, the m<2> is the total weight of the adhesive-dipping part after dipping, the s is the effective adhesive dipping area, the a<1>, the a<2>, ... and the a<n> are side widths of single plate sides of adhesive dipping plates, and the h is the height from a cut-off line to the bottom of the adhesive-dipping part. Effective and quantitative measurement of the viscosity of the adhesive is achieved.

technical field [0001] The invention relates to a viscosity testing method, in particular to a viscosity testing method for soybean-based formaldehyde-free wood adhesives. Background technique [0002] When a liquid is flowing, the property of internal friction between its molecules is called the viscosity of the liquid, and the size of the viscosity is expressed by viscosity. Viscosity is an important indicator to measure the fluidity of a liquid, and it is one of the important physical properties and technical indicators of a liquid. The viscosity of the liquid is restricted by the viscosity, the stronger the viscosity of the liquid, the higher the viscosity value. In the fields of chemical industry, food and biomedicine, the viscosity of liquid involves the process, equipment, efficiency and product quality of many industrial processes, and is also closely related to human life and health.
